Pupil-trained teacher ratio in pre-primary education in Eritrea
Eritrea: Pupil-trained teacher ratio in pre-primary education was 72.72 headcount basis in 2022. ▲ Rising
Pupil-trained teacher ratio in pre-primary education in Eritrea, 1999–2022
Source: UNESCO Institute for Statistics. Measured in headcount basis.
Analysis
Eritrea recorded 72.72 headcount basis for pupil-trained teacher ratio in pre-primary education in 2022.
Compared with earlier readings it is up 15.0% over ten years.
Over the whole period, pupil-trained teacher ratio in pre-primary education in Eritrea peaked at 73.24 headcount basis in 2017 and was at its lowest, 53.01 headcount basis, in 2006.
Eritrea ranks 12th of 113 countries on this measure, in the top 10%.
The long-run direction has been consistently rising across the 20 years of available data.
Averages by decade
| Decade | Average | Lowest | Highest | Years |
|---|---|---|---|---|
| 1990s | 55.68 headcount basis | 55.68 headcount basis | 55.68 headcount basis | 1 |
| 2000s | 56.39 headcount basis | 53.01 headcount basis | 65.1 headcount basis | 10 |
| 2010s | 68.44 headcount basis | 62.7 headcount basis | 73.24 headcount basis | 8 |
| 2020s | 72.72 headcount basis | 72.72 headcount basis | 72.72 headcount basis | 1 |
